Self Enhancement Drum Corps Comes Up Roses!

They've toured, traveled to national competitions but for the first time in its history, the Drum Corps will march in the 2009 Portland Rose Festival's Grand Floral Parade.  "We are extremely excited about being selected for this parade because, in addition to going through the application process, we also had to audition," says Cinda Jackson, Self Enhancement's Performing Arts Supervisor.  "When we got the call confirming we were selected to be in the Grand Floral Parade, it was as if we had won the lottery."

You can see the drummers in action on Saturday, June 6.

 

Images from Inaguration Day

Maryetta Callier-Wells, a parenting coordinator at Self Enhancement Inc, closed her eyes during the song Aretha Franklin sang at the presidential inauguration. Callier-Wells is a singer and said, "We all know Aretha has the voice of heaven and we were all singing with her."

Benjamin Brink, The Oregonian

   

Centory Christmas, 13, and 8th grader at Self Enhancement Inc, stands up with other students from the school as the national anthem was sung after the president was sworn in.

Benjamin Brink, The Oregonian

   
LaVerne Green, 60, a speech teacher at Self Enhancement Inc, comforts her cousin Rayray Crain, 11, a 6th grader at Self Enhancement, right, and student Mikale Carter. Green remembers going with her grandfather to the 1963 March On Washington when she was 13 and hearing him say there would come a day when a black man would be president.Green said, "I'm not even touching the ground."

Crain, who has presidential aspirations himself,  said, "I was very excited and happy. I was planning on being the first African-American president. Guess I'll have to be the second."
